  • Q9. What is functional interface
  • Ans. 

    Functional interface is an interface with only one abstract method.

    • Functional interface can have any number of default or static methods

    • It is used for lambda expressions and method references

    • Examples include Runnable, Comparator, and Function interfaces

  • Q10. Difference between jvm jre and jdk
  • Ans. 

    JVM is an environment to run Java programs, JRE is a runtime environment, and JDK is a development kit.

    • JVM stands for Java Virtual Machine and is responsible for executing Java bytecode.

    • JRE stands for Java Runtime Environment and provides a runtime environment for Java programs.

    • JDK stands for Java Development Kit and includes tools for developing Java applications.

  • Q4. What is polymorphism
  • Ans. 

    Polymorphism is the ability of a single function or method to operate on different types of data.

    • Polymorphism allows objects of different classes to be treated as objects of a common superclass.

    • There are two types of polymorphism: compile-time (method overloading) and runtime (method overriding).

    • Example: Animal superclass with Dog and Cat subclasses. Both Dog and Cat can be treated as Animals.
